Congratulations to Professor Pawel Swietach, who has been awarded a Royal Society Leverhulme Trust Senior Research Fellowship. This scheme is for experienced senior and mid-career researchers who would benefit from a period of full-time research without teaching, administration and pastoral care duties.
Professor Swietach says, ‘I am proud to contribute to DPAG’s mission of teaching the next generation of medics and biomedical scientists. However, the coming year will be particularly busy for our lab as we establish research activities in Peru as part of our Wellcome Discovery Award and the launch of a number of translational projects globally. Given the extensive travel required and the need for flexibility while running research on two continents, I applied for a teaching buyout and am delighted that the Royal Society and Leverhulme Trust have agreed to fund my SRF.
